How to Replace the Battery in a Nissan Tiida Car Key?

1 Answers
VonCharles
07/29/25 11:49pm
Nissan Tiida car key battery replacement method is: 1. Open the upper shell of the key to see the interior; 2. Use a flat-head screwdriver to pry open the brand logo cover plate; 3. Unscrew the screws on top; 4. Open the upper part of the key; 5. Rotate to open the upper part of the shell; 6. Replace with the prepared battery and reinstall the cover plate. Do Tires Have a Front and Back Side?

Tires have a front and back side, and owners need to pay attention to the front side markings during installation. Below are detailed explanations about tires: 1. Symmetrical tread tires: There is no distinction between front/back, left/right, or inside/outside during installation, but it is recommended to place the side with the production date on the outside. 2. Asymmetrical tread tires: During installation, the side marked with the letters "outside" should be placed on the exterior. 3. Unidirectional tread tires: There is no inside/outside distinction for installation, but it is advisable to install the side with the production date on the outside. The only requirement is to follow the direction of the arrow during installation, as the arrow indicates the rolling direction of the wheel. Important notes: Installing unidirectional tires backward will reduce grip, create uneven resistance on both sides, decrease braking effectiveness, increase the likelihood of veering, cause unstable steering, and hinder water drainage during rainy weather, posing safety hazards.

Are Car Refrigerators Practical?

This mainly depends on individual usage scenarios and needs, as different people have different requirements. Car refrigerators can reach a minimum temperature of -18°C, meeting the storage needs of regular food. In hot weather, it's great to have a can of ice water after driving or cycling. Car refrigerators are generally divided into two types: powered and non-powered. Powered car refrigerators can be further categorized into compressor refrigerators and semiconductor refrigerators based on their working principles. Compressor refrigerators are suitable for both home and car use. They have strong cooling capabilities but consume more electricity and are expensive. Semiconductor refrigerators can both heat and cool, with a temperature control range of -5 to 65 degrees Celsius. They offer good cooling effects and are easy to carry. The price is generally around a few hundred yuan, but they have limited cooling power, slow cooling speed, and are more energy-efficient. The power consumption typically ranges between 36W and 48W, which is much lower than the power consumption of car headlights, so there's no need to worry about electricity usage.

Why was the BYD Yuan SUV discontinued?

There are several reasons for the discontinuation of the BYD Yuan SUV: 1. Poor sales performance. While BYD's overall sales are strong, mainly supported by the Qin, Song, and Tang models, the Yuan accounted for a small share of sales. At the time of its discontinuation in 2017, the Yuan's average monthly sales were only around 1,200 units. Compared to strong competitors in the same segment, the Yuan series lacked breakthrough potential. 2. BYD's brand upgrade and shift towards new energy vehicles. BYD is currently transitioning towards new energy vehicles to complete its product lineup, covering small, medium, and large SUVs with corresponding models. BYD has continued the Yuan series by launching the all-electric Yuan PRO, which better introduces the Yuan PRO into the market.

Why is it necessary to change brake fluid regularly?

Regular replacement of brake fluid is required for the following reasons: 1. After being used for a certain period, brake fluid will experience a decrease in boiling point, contamination, and varying degrees of oxidation and deterioration. Brake fluid absorbs moisture from the air, and the brake hydraulic system must allow the brake fluid to communicate with the atmosphere to function properly. Over time, the brake fluid will absorb moisture, which turns into bubbles under high temperatures. When bubbles appear in the brake fluid lines, braking efficiency decreases. Therefore, brake fluid needs to be checked for quality performance and replaced in a timely manner according to climate, operating environment, seasonal changes, and working conditions. 2. After prolonged use, the rubber cups and pistons in the brake master cylinder will wear out, causing the brake fluid to become contaminated and thus affecting braking performance. Hence, it is essential to strictly follow the manufacturer's requirements and replace the brake fluid within the specified mileage.
